Our Solution

Decentralized Communications Architecture

LEVNET keeps people connected when traditional networks fail. We form an autonomous mesh network across everyday hardware nodes, executing reliable transmission loops without upstream network dependencies.

  • Utilizing Wi-Fi and Bluetooth
  • Minimizing battery drain
  • Using everyday devices

Target Customers

Engineered for public safety frameworks and industrial environments.

Public Sector Environments

Designed to link localized emergency support hubs directly to regional safety authorities and municipal crisis management centers during wide-area system failure.

Municipality of Eindhoven (OOV)
Veiligheidsregio Brabant-Zuidoost (VRBZO)

Private Sector Infrastructure

An autonomous communication architecture for isolated settings, extreme subterranean sites, or industrial facilities requiring custom low/no-tech communication solutions.

High-rise construction sites
Tunnels, mines, and underground locations
